一、從Linux查看核心數及內存
在Linux系統中,可以通過命令行工具”top”來查看系統當前負載情況。其中,顯示的“CPU(s)”就是系統當前可用的CPU數量。如果想要更加詳細地了解系統硬件信息,可以使用命令”lshw”。
同時,可以通過命令”free”來查看系統內存使用情況。
top
lshw
free
二、Linux查看CPU核心數量
在Linux系統中,有多種方式來查看CPU核心數量。下面介紹一些常用的方法:
1. Linux查看核心數命令
使用命令“cat /proc/cpuinfo | grep “processor” | wc -l”來查看核心數量。其中,/proc/cpuinfo是系統中CPU信息的虛擬文件,”processor”是其中描述CPU核心的關鍵詞,wc命令用於計算文件中指定關鍵詞個數。
cat /proc/cpuinfo | grep "processor" | wc -l
2. Linux查看核心數
可以通過命令“nproc”來查詢CPU核心數。nproc命令用於顯示在當前主機上可用的處理器個數。
nproc
3. Linux查看核心數量命令
在Linux系統中,可以通過命令“lscpu”來查看CPU的詳細信息,包括可以使用的核心數量等。
lscpu
三、Linux查看CPU核心數命令
在Linux系統中,可以使用命令“grep -c processor /proc/cpuinfo”查看CPU核心數。其中,“processor”是CPU信息文件中的一個關鍵詞,-c表示計算包含關鍵詞的行數。
grep -c processor /proc/cpuinfo
四、Linux查看CPU是幾核
在Linux系統中,可以使用命令“lscpu | grep ‘Core(s) per socket’”查看CPU是幾核。該命令從lscpu的結果中篩選出Core(s) per socket的信息。
lscpu | grep 'Core(s) per socket'
五、Linux查看系統線程數量
在Linux系統中,可以使用命令“grep -c processor /proc/cpuinfo”查看系統線程數量。此方法會將每個核心的每個線程均列出,因此結果是核心數的倍數。
grep -c processor /proc/cpuinfo
原創文章,作者:小藍,如若轉載,請註明出處:https://www.506064.com/zh-hant/n/160948.html